The main job of front-end web development services is to make sure that visitors to websites can interact with the page easily. They have many skills to make sure that this happens. They will use HTML, JavaScript, and CSS to bring their concepts to life.
There are many of these services available and it might be difficult to find good ones. You can call Creatives on Call web development services who can do the best for you. You can be assured that they know what they are doing, and they do it well.
This article will let you know a little more about these services. It will tell you more about what they are and how they are used. You can also do more research to find the information that you need.
Top Skills That They Must Have
- Understanding JavaScript and CSS – These two languages will help you customize your website to fit your needs. You need to be aware of how these two languages use things such as syntax, ordering and validating CSS. You need to be able to do the same things with JavaScript.
You need to be adept at these languages so that you know how they are used. You want to be able to see what has been done with your website by the front-end developers. They know these languages and can help you to learn more about them.
- Know JavaScript Framework – Each framework is different from every other one. They all have different learning curves, advantages, and characteristics: https://www.hostinger.com/tutorials/what-is-javascript. This all depends on how you will be using your website and who will be working on it.
At one point, JavaScript was only used to enhance websites, it is now used to create the entire website. Front-end developers know this and can make your website better from the beginning. There are frameworks that can be used to enhance this.
- Development Best Practices – You don’t want to reinvent the wheel during front-end development. You want to go with best practices that have already been used by the web developers in the community. There are already things set up in the community that you can use to get started with your website.
To be a successful front-end developer, you should have a great knowledge of HTML, JavaScript, and CSS. You should have much more than just a basic understanding of these languages. You want to make your users happy with your website.
- Debugging – Debugging is an essential part of your development process. You want to create reliable and secure code that has no bugs so you will need to find and fix all the bugs. Developers will have a debugging functionality that is given to them by the community.
- Assets Management – You need to have the best assets management skills to ensure that your front-end development. This will allow them to see the site as a whole and to allow them to make changes. These changes shouldn’t affect the rest of the project.
- Learn About Code Editor – There are features that any code editor should have. Learn more about code editors here. Some of these features include syntax highlighting and code auto-completion. If you don’t understand these features, you need to learn more about them.
- Implementing Design Patterns in Code – Front-end developers love to play with the new technology that is out there. This helps them to learn more about new design patterns and how to implement them. These skills help to extract logic from projects and makes the code easier to maintain and makes it easier to use again.
- Extract Libraries for Scoped CSS – You want to scope your CSS using element IDs or classes. However, there are times that you will need to have attributes or element types. One thing that you might want to do is to combine all anchors that look like buttons. You might also want to do this with all graphics.
- Develop a Good Understanding of Web Design Principles – You need to have a website that works well with users and is easy to use. You also need it to look good, so you need to have a good understanding of web design principles. These should include understanding progressive enhancements and semantic HTML.
- Be Familiar with Various Database Layouts – There are three main database layouts that are used today. These are user interface, business layer, and data tier. The user interface are all the screens that people see when they are using your website. The business layer is the software that is responsible for handling all the business logic. The data tier is where all the data lives.
Conclusion
If you want your business to have a competitive edge, the front-end developers need to have these skills. These skills are essential for your business and the work that you do. Front-end developers are important for your business for all these reasons.